Domino's Pizza
694 N Berwick Blvd, Waukegan, IL
Waukegan Gyros
1726 Belvidere Rd, Waukegan, IL
Lee's Chinese Restaurant
Lee's Chinese Restaurant, Texarkana, TX
Denny's
4 Interstate Dr, Vandalia, IL
Willys Pub And Grub
2404 W St Louis Ave, Vandalia, IL